When comparing Gold IRAs to holding gold at home, you’ll find that IRAs offer secure, insured storage and tax advantages, while keeping gold at home gives you immediate access and control. With an IRA, a custodian manages storage, reducing your responsibility and risks like theft or damage. However, home storage means you’re responsible for security and insurance. To understand how each option fits your needs, consider the benefits and risks involved.

Key Takeaways

  • Gold IRAs offer tax-deferred or tax-free growth, while physical gold at home incurs capital gains taxes on sales.
  • Gold IRAs store gold in secure, insured vaults managed by custodians, unlike home storage which requires personal security measures.
  • Access to gold in IRAs is restricted and controlled by custodians, whereas home gold is immediately accessible to the owner.
  • IRAs shift security and storage responsibilities to professionals; holding gold at home requires personal management and risk mitigation.
  • Gold IRAs suit those valuing professional storage and tax benefits; home storage appeals to those preferring direct control and management.

Are Gold IRAs fundamentally different from holding gold at home? Absolutely. When you choose a Gold IRA, you’re engaging in a structured investment that offers distinct advantages and considerations compared to keeping gold on your own. One key difference lies in the tax implications. With a Gold IRA, your investment grows on a tax-deferred basis, meaning you won’t pay taxes on gains until you withdraw the funds in retirement. This can significantly boost your savings over time. Some Gold IRAs even allow for tax-free withdrawals if they’re Roth accounts, providing additional planning flexibility. On the other hand, holding gold at home doesn’t offer this kind of tax advantage. Any gains you make from selling gold are subject to capital gains taxes in the year of sale, which could eat into your profits. Plus, managing taxes on physical gold can get complicated, especially if you’re constantly buying and selling. Additionally, storage security is another critical aspect that sets Gold IRAs apart. When you hold gold at home, you’re responsible for its safekeeping. You need a secure, insured safe or vault, and there’s always a risk of theft, loss, or damage. While you might think you’re saving money by avoiding storage fees, the potential loss from theft or mishandling can outweigh those savings. Gold IRAs, however, take this burden off your shoulders. Reputable custodians and custodial firms store your gold in highly secure, insured vaults that are often state-of-the-art facilities designed specifically for precious metals. These storage options reduce your risk significantly and give you peace of mind that your investment is protected against theft or damage. Additionally, since your gold is held in a formal custodial account, it’s not physically accessible to you at all times, which can help prevent impulsive or risky handling that might occur if you’re managing it at home. Ultimately, choosing between a Gold IRA and holding gold at home depends on your financial goals and comfort level. If you value tax benefits and prefer professional storage security, a Gold IRA makes a lot of sense. But if you want direct control over your gold and are willing to manage its security yourself, holding gold at home might suit you better. Just remember, each option comes with its own set of responsibilities and risks, so weigh them carefully before making your decision.

Frequently Asked Questions

Are There Any Tax Advantages With Gold IRAS?

Yes, there are tax benefits with Gold IRAs. You can enjoy tax-deferred growth, meaning your investments grow without immediate tax burdens, and potential tax deductions on contributions. Unlike holding gold at home, where gains are taxed upon sale, Gold IRAs offer a way to maximize your savings within contribution limits. Imagine your investment compounding over time, shielded from taxes, helping you build wealth more efficiently.

Can I Physically Access My Gold in a Gold IRA?

You can’t physically access your gold in a Gold IRA while it’s held within the account, as it’s stored at approved depositories for security and compliance. However, you can take distributions in the form of cash or physical gold, but it must meet specific gold purity standards, typically 99.5% pure. Keep in mind, direct physical accessibility is limited; the gold is meant for investment, not everyday handling.

What Are the Storage Fees for Gold IRAS?

Think of storage fees for Gold IRAs as akin to a vault’s rent—usually, they range from $100 to $300 annually. You also pay for insurance coverage to protect your precious metals from theft or damage. These fees vary depending on the custodian and storage method, so it’s wise to compare options. Remember, paying these fees guarantees your gold stays secure and insured, giving you peace of mind.

How Does Insurance Coverage Differ Between Options?

Insurance policies for gold IRAs usually offer broader coverage through reputable custodians, protecting your assets against theft or loss, whereas insuring gold at home often relies on personal homeowner’s policies, which may have coverage limits. Coverage differences mean that with a Gold IRA, you’re typically more protected, with specialized insurance tailored for the account. At home, you’d need to verify if your existing policy sufficiently covers your gold holdings.
